My client is currently recruiting for a building maintenance engineer based in their site in Kingston. You will have electrical or mechanical qualification as well as experience in commercial maintenance.

Sector: Education

Duties will include:

  • PPM and reactive maintenance
  • Changing lamps/lights
  • Emergency light tests
  • Changing damaged socket cases
  • Plant checks on pumps and motors
  • General plumbing duties
  • Working with colleagues and escorting sub-contractors
  • General paperwork

Hours: 8am to 4.30pm Monday to Friday

Salary: Up to £40K with 1 in 9 call out, £300.00 for being on call and money is called out as well as company benefits.
